MERRILL, Wis.–(BUSINESS WIRE)–Instances of armed intruder attacks continue to occur in the United
States and beyond. Unfortunately, these attacks are not limited to a
select few and anyone could be impacted. Church Mutual Insurance Company
is partnering with industry experts Firestorm
and ALICE
Training Institute
(Alert, Lockdown, Inform, Counter, Evacuate) to
help organizations develop plans and procedures to keep their people
safe before, during and after a violent attack.

Church Mutual, the nation’s leading insurer of religious organizations,
has created an armed intruder resource kit that’s available, at no cost,
on their website. It features, among other things, videos, checklists,
FAQs, and important assessment and planning guides. To access the tools
and information, visit: https://www.churchmutual.com/6421/Armed-Intruder.

Twin Cities Armed Intruder Seminar
Additionally, Church
Mutual will be holding a seminar on Thursday, May 23, in Burnsville,
just minutes from the Minneapolis/St. Paul area, for houses of worship,
schools and nonprofit organizations. Leaders will learn to identify
signs and how to best de-escalate an armed intruder crisis from security
experts at Firestorm, ALICE Training Institute and Church Mutual.
Attendees will hear from an attorney with Maple Grove-based Henningson
& Snoxell, Ltd.
about legal considerations organizations should
take related to safety and security.

Participants will learn how to:

  • Identify and monitor behavioral warning signs and anonymously report
    suspicious activity.
  • Work with local law enforcement to develop a security plan.
  • Respond to an armed intruder – new techniques and tactics are
    replacing the traditional lockdown method.
  • Minimize injury and increase survival rates from a violent event.

About Church Mutual
Church Mutual Insurance Company, founded
in 1897, offers specialized insurance for religious organizations of all
denominations, public and private K-12 schools, colleges and
universities, senior living facilities, camps and conference centers,
and nonprofit and human services organizations throughout the United
States. Church Mutual markets most lines of commercial property and
liability insurance, including multi-peril, workers’ compensation and
commercial auto insurance. In addition to insurance, Church Mutual
provides a spectrum of value-added solutions that benefit its customers.
